Nationwide Hotel and Conference Center located in Lewis Center, Ohio is searching for a Human Resources Manager to join their team!

The Human Resources Manager will manage all human resource programs such as employee recruitment and retention, compensation, policies and procedures and training for all employees. They will also ensure company policy compliance and cultivate a positive work environment.

Essential Functions:

  • Assists with Recruiting and hiring all new associates
  • Manage drug free workplace program and drug free safety program
  • Develop and maintain employee retention and recognition programs
  • Maintain policies and procedures as they relate to employment issues
  • Supervise performance issues, disciplinary actions and terminations between managers and associates
  • Helps manage safety program
  • Assists corporate office in managing unemployment and worker’s compensation claims
  • Perform an annual competitive wage and benefit analysis
  • Develop and cultivate a positive work environment
  • Promote and maintain Educational Assistance and Scholarship Programs
  • Maintain communication boards throughout property
  • Maintain and develop wellness initiatives throughout the property
  • Participate in community programs that improve and develop the workforce for downtown Columbus
  • Perform weekly orientation program for all new associates
  • Serve as member of Executive Committee to establish and implement hotel and restaurant standards to achieve maximum profitability and efficiency.
  • Participates in property MOD program.
